Telecom equipment exports to the US and Canada have jumped 919 percent in 2002-03, according to the Electronics and Computer Software Export Promotion Council. Exports of telecom equipment to the US and Canada jumped from Rs 13 crore in 2001-02 to Rs 132 crore in 2002-03, mainly driven by export of items like intercom, transmission apparatus and satellite communication equipment. However, the total export of telecom equipment from India has grown from Rs 150 crore in 2001-02 to Rs 500 crore in 2002-03, registering a growth of 233 percent.
